Moravian College Intramurals

The intramural sports program provides competition among members of campus organizations, residence halls, and student groups. Intramural sports include volleyball, soccer, touch football, indoor soccer, bowling, floor hockey, softball, beach volleyball, table tennis, and basketball. Tournaments are also held.'

Teams can be formed from any group of full-time students, faculty and/or staff. The team captain should submit the entry form and forfeit fee and be responsible to keep your team informed and on time for competition.

Greyhound’s Miler Club

We want to help you fulfill your New Year’s resolution to improve your health and well-being! Or we can just help motivate you to do that daily/weekly exercise you have been thinking about. Come join the Greyhound’s Miler Club! Here is the deal. Sign up for the club, then run/jog/walk 100 miles - inside or outside. We encourage participants to complete the 100 miles in 10 weeks but the club is open till May 1st. T-Shirts will be awarded to all who complete the 100 miles by May 1st. If you are a more serious runner, we encourage you to set a goal we can help you stick to – get your shirt when you hit your goal! So if you are running or walking or jogging already why not sign up and have the chance to get a free t-shirt, if you are not maybe this free Moravian T-shirt is just the motivation you need! If you are just beginning exercise after a long lay-off we encourage you to see your doctor before beginning. Alternate equivalents: steppers and elliptical trainers = 100 miles, stationary bikes = 800 miles, real bikes = 400 miles.

  • Open to all students (full and part-time), faculty and staff of Moravian College.
  • Complete the entry form and return to the IM Office.
  • Pick up log sheets from the IM Office and turn in weekly.
